aspose.imaging.fileformats.emf.emfplus.records
Modulen innehåller typer [MS-EMFPLUS]: Enhanced Metafile Format Plus Extensions 2.3 EMF+ Records
Classes
| Klass | Description |
|---|---|
| EmfPlusBeginContainer | Den EmfPlusBeginContainer-posten öppnar en ny grafikstatusbehållare och specificerar en transform för den. |
| EmfPlusBeginContainerNoParams | Den EmfPlusBeginContainerNoParams-posten öppnar en ny grafikstatusbehållare. |
| EmfPlusClear | Den EmfPlusClear-posten rensar utdata-koordinatrymden och initierar den med en bakgrundsfärg och transparens. |
| EmfPlusClippingRecordType | Klippningsposttyperna specificerar klippningsregioner och operationer. |
| EmfPlusComment | Den EmfPlusComment-posten specificerar godtycklig privat data. |
| EmfPlusControlRecordType | Kontrollposttyperna specificerar globala parametrar för EMF+ metafilbehandling. |
| EmfPlusDrawArc | Den EmfPlusDrawArc-posten specificerar ritning av ellipsens båge. |
| EmfPlusDrawBeziers | Den EmfPlusDrawBeziers-posten specificerar ritning av en sekvens av sammanhängande Bezier-kurvor. Ordningen för Bezier-datapunkter är startpunkten, kontrollpunkt 1, kontrollpunkt 2 och slutpunkt. För mer information, se [MSDN-DrawBeziers]. |
| EmfPlusDrawClosedCurve | EmfPlusDrawClosedCurve‑posten specificerar ritning av en sluten kardinal spline |
| EmfPlusDrawCurve | EmfPlusDrawCurve‑posten specificerar ritning av en kardinal spline OBS: ObjectID (1 byte): Indexet för ett EmfPlusPen‑objekt (avsnitt 2.2.1.7) i EMF+‑objektstabellen för att rita kurvan. Värdet MÅSTE vara 0 till 63, inklusive. |
| EmfPlusDrawDriverString | EmfPlusDrawDriverString‑posten specificerar textutmatning med teckenpositioner. |
| EmfPlusDrawEllipse | EmfPlusDrawEllipse‑posten specificerar ritning av en ellips. |
| EmfPlusDrawImage | EmfPlusDrawImage‑posten specificerar ritning av en skalad bild. |
| EmfPlusDrawImagePoints | EmfPlusDrawImagePoints‑posten specificerar ritning av en skalad bild inuti ett parallellogram. |
| EmfPlusDrawLines | EmfPlusDrawlLines‑posten specificerar ritning av en serie sammanhängande linjer |
| EmfPlusDrawPath | EmfPlusDrawPath‑posten specificerar ritning av en grafikbana. |
| EmfPlusDrawPie | EmfPlusDrawPie‑posten specificerar ritning av ett avsnitt av insidan av en ellips. |
| EmfPlusDrawRects | EmfPlusDrawRects‑posten specificerar ritning av en serie rektanglar |
| EmfPlusDrawString | EmfPlusDrawString‑posten specificerar textutmatning med strängformatering |
| EmfPlusDrawingRecordType | Ritningsposttyperna specificerar grafikoutput. |
| EmfPlusEndContainer | EmfPlusEndContainer‑posten stänger en grafikstatusbehållare som tidigare öppnades av en start‑behållaroperation. |
| EmfPlusEndOfFile | EmfPlusEndOfFile‑posten specificerar slutet på EMF+‑data i metafilen. |
| EmfPlusFillClosedCurve | EmfPlusFillClosedCurve‑posten specificerar fyllning av insidan av en sluten kardinal spline |
| EmfPlusFillEllipse | EmfPlusFillEllipse‑posten specificerar fyllning av insidan av en ellips |
| EmfPlusFillPath | Fill path record FLAGS: 16-bit unsigned integer that provides information about how the operation is to be performed, and about the structure of the record. 0 1 2 3 4 5 6 7 8 9 1 0 1 2 3 4 5 6 7 8 9 2 0 1 2 3 4 5 6 7 8 9 3 0 1 S X X X X X X X |
| EmfPlusFillPie | EmfPlusFillPie‑posten specificerar fyllning av ett avsnitt av insidan av en ellips |
| EmfPlusFillPolygon | EmfPlusFillPolygon‑posten specificerar fyllning av insidan av en polygon. |
| EmfPlusFillRects | EmfPlusFillRects‑posten specificerar fyllning av insidan av en serie rektanglar |
| EmfPlusFillRegion | EmfPlusFillRegion‑posten specificerar fyllning av insidan av en grafikregion |
| EmfPlusGetDc | EmfPlusGetDC‑posten specificerar att efterföljande EMF‑poster som påträffas i metafilen SKALL bearbetas. |
| EmfPlusHeader | EmfPlusHeader‑posten specificerar starten på EMF+‑data i metafilen. EmfPlusHeader‑posten MÅSTE vara inbäddad i en EMF EMR_COMMENT_EMFPLUS‑post, som MÅSTE vara posten som omedelbart följer EMF‑huvudet i metafilen. EMR_COMMENT_EMFPLUS‑posten specificeras i [MS-EMF] avsnitt 2.3.3.2. |
| EmfPlusMultiplyWorldTransform | EmfPlusMultiplyWorldTransform‑posten multiplicerar den aktuella världsrumstransformen med en specificerad transformmatris. |
| EmfPlusObject | EmfPlusObject‑posten specificerar ett objekt för användning i grafikoperationer. Objektdefinitionen kan sträcka sig över flera poster, vilket indikeras av värdet i Flags‑fältet. |
| EmfPlusObjectRecordType | Objektposttyper definierar återanvändbara grafikobjekt. |
| EmfPlusOffsetClip | EmfPlusOffsetClip-posten tillämpar en translationsomvandling på det aktuella beskärningsområdet för världsrummet. Det nya aktuella beskärningsområdet sätts till resultatet av translationsomvandlingen. |
| EmfPlusPropertyRecordType | Egenskapsposttyper specificerar egenskaper för uppspelningsenhetens kontext. |
| EmfPlusRecord | Emf+-basposttyp. |
| EmfPlusResetClip | EmfPlusResetClip-posten återställer det aktuella beskärningsområdet för världsrummet till oändlighet. |
| EmfPlusResetWorldTransform | EmfPlusResetWorldTransform-posten återställer den aktuella världsrumsomvandlingen till identitetsmatrisen. |
| EmfPlusRestore | EmfPlusRestore-posten återställer grafikstatusen, identifierad av ett angivet index, från en stack av sparade grafikstatusar. |
| EmfPlusRotateWorldTransform | EmfPlusRotateWorldTransform-posten utför en rotation på den aktuella världsrumsomvandlingen. |
| EmfPlusSave | EmfPlusSave-posten sparar grafikstatusen, identifierad av ett angivet index, på en stack av sparade grafikstatusar. |
| EmfPlusScaleWorldTransform | EmfPlusScaleWorldTransform-posten utför en skalning på den aktuella världsrumsomvandlingen. |
| EmfPlusSerializableObject | EmfPlusSerializableObject-posten definierar ett bildeffektparameterblock som har serialiserats till en databuffert. |
| EmfPlusSetAntiAliasMode | EmfPlusSetAntiAliasMode-posten specificerar anti-aliasing‑läget för textutmatning. |
| EmfPlusSetClipPath | EmfPlusSetClipPath-posten kombinerar det aktuella beskärningsområdet med en grafikbana. Det nya aktuella beskärningsområdet sätts till resultatet av CombineMode‑operationen. |
| EmfPlusSetClipRect | EmfPlusSetClipRect-posten kombinerar det aktuella beskärningsområdet med en rektangel. |
| EmfPlusSetClipRegion | EmfPlusSetClipRegion-posten kombinerar det aktuella beskärningsområdet med en annan grafikregion. Det nya aktuella beskärningsområdet sätts till resultatet av att utföra CombineMode‑operationen på det föregående aktuella beskärningsområdet och det angivna EmfPlusRegion‑objektet. |
| EmfPlusSetCompositingMode | EmfPlusSetCompositingMode-posten specificerar hur källfärger kombineras med bakgrundsfärger. |
| EmfPlusSetCompositingQuality | EmfPlusSetCompositingQuality-posten specificerar önskad kvalitetsnivå för att skapa sammansatta bilder från flera objekt. |
| EmfPlusSetInterpolationMode | EmfPlusSetInterpolationMode-posten specificerar hur bildskalning, inklusive sträckning och krympning, utförs. |
| EmfPlusSetPageTransform | EmfPlusSetPageTransform-posten specificerar skalningsfaktorer och enheter för att konvertera sidrymdens koordinater till enhetsrymdens koordinater. |
| EmfPlusSetPixelOffsetMode | EmfPlusSetPixelOffsetMode-posten specificerar hur pixlar centreras i förhållande till koordinaterna för ritytan. |
| EmfPlusSetRenderingOrigin | EmfPlusSetRenderingOrigin-posten specificerar renderingsursprunget för grafikutmatning. |
| EmfPlusSetTextContrast | EmfPlusSetTextContrast-posten specificerar textkontrast enligt gamma‑korrektionens värde. |
| EmfPlusSetTextRenderingHint | EmfPlusSetTextRenderingHint-posten specificerar kvaliteten på textrendering, inklusive typen av anti-aliasing. |
| EmfPlusSetTsClip | EmfPlusSetTSClip-posten specificerar beskärningsområden i grafikens enhetskontext för en terminalserver. |
| EmfPlusSetTsGraphics | EmfPlusSetTSGraphics-posten specificerar tillståndet för en grafikens enhetskontext för en terminalserver. |
| EmfPlusSetWorldTransform | EmfPlusSetWorldTransform‑posten ställer in världstransformationen enligt värdena i en specificerad transformmatris. |
| EmfPlusStateRecordType | State Record Types specificerar operationer på tillståndet för uppspelningsenhetens kontext. |
| EmfPlusTerminalServerRecordType | Terminal Server Record Types specificerar grafikbehandling på en terminalserver. Följande är EMF+ terminalserver‑posttyper. |
| EmfPlusTransformRecordType | Transform Record Types specificerar egenskaper och transformationer i koordinatrum. |
| EmfPlusTranslateWorldTransform | EmfPlusTranslateWorldTransform‑posten utför en translation på den aktuella världsrums‑transformen. |